Taman Banang Heights, 83000 Batu Pahat, Johor Darul Ta'zim, Malaysia
MapsTaman Banang Heights in Batu Pahat, Johor recorded 18 subsale transactions between 2021 and 2026, with a median price of RM 381K and a median price per square foot (PSF) of RM 255.
This area consists exclusively of residential properties, with no commercial listings recorded.
Price remained flat, and PSF growth was PSF remained flat. The median price is RM 381K, with most transactions falling within a stable range of RM 183K to RM 579K, and a typical market range of RM 299K to RM 463K.
Most transactions involved 2 - 2 1/2 storey terraced, with high diversity across multiple property types.
Price per square foot shows a median of RM 255, though individual units vary from RM 160 to RM 350 in the core range. The broader market spans RM 208.15 to RM 302.15, indicating diverse property characteristics. A wider spread (IQR: RM 94.00) and deviation (MAD: RM 95) indicate significant PSF variations, likely due to diverse property types or conditions.
